    In my opinion the greatest Middleweight of all time. His record & dominace is really incredible.

    He was the number #1 Middleweight for 7 straight years. And made 14 defences of his title over a 7 year reign. His record in world title fight's was 14-0 with 11 KO's. And retired champion.

    He could handle all style's, whether it be pressure fighters, big punchers, techincal boxers, or boxer/puncher's. Out of a 100 fights, he lost just 3, and avenged them all.

    His style may not look pretty on footage, but he done everything right and was so patient & composed in the ring. He was as tough as nails and hit like a ton of bricks. His could knock you out (Benvanuti I), put on a boxing clinic (Briscoe II), or just slowy break you down (Tony Licata).

    He beat 2 All Time Great's in Emille Griffith & Jose Napoles, Hall Of Famer Nino Benvanuti, and top contenders like Bennie Briscoe, Rodrigo Valdez, Tony Licata, & Denny Moyer.
